In loving memory of Alvin Chambers, who sadly passed away on 24th March 2025 after a short battle with pancreatic cancer. Alvin was a huge character who once met was not forgotten. He touched so many people’s lives from family and friends to work colleagues and contacts around the world whom he met in his travels for Scarab. He will be deeply missed by all of his family, friends and colleagues.

Family flowers only please send them to John Weir Funeral Directors 130-132 High Street Rainham by 9.00am or 4.00pm the evening before. Donations for the Wisdom Hospice, to whom the family will be forever grateful for the outstanding care and compassion shown both to Alvin and us, can be made via this on line tribute. Dress code dark clothes with a splash of colour (jacket, scarf, tie, shoes, bag, shirt etc.)

Service at 11.00 at Medway Crematorium, Blue Bell Hill on 29th April.
All welcome to Cobtree Manor Golf Course after the service to celebrate Alvin’s life and raise a glass to him.
